Answer:
The value of f(-2) is 1/2 or it can be written as 0.5.
Explanation:
The given function is
![f(x)=2\cdot 2^x](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/t9ll24ztobvn7gke2n2ds8diyq7q156syp.png)
We have to find the value of f(-2).
Substitute x=-2 in the given function to find the value of f(-2).
![f(-2)=2\cdot 2^(-2)](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/bv5uugxycg4vztk69wpsa9x2hun0hwfg5b.png)
![f(-2)=2\cdot (1)/(2^(2))](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/bjp1zbnlglxgssocqhy8xakmywe9uuj58l.png)
![f(-2)=(1)/(2)](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/duld7dny8swx13flkw16kc33u2iqqbvoyx.png)
![f(-2)=0.5](https://img.qammunity.org/2020/formulas/mathematics/middle-school/m1eg36fgrfe0umncgbrm2jmqehetsnyx96.png)
Therefore the value of f(-2) is 1/2 or it can be written as 0.5.
